BetOnline.ag has posted the first 2014 College Football Playoff odds on FSU vs. Oregon and Ohio State vs. Alabama (get the latest updated odds here).

BetOnline

Despite FSU being undefeated and beating a Georgia Tech team many felt could bring these Noles back to Earth, Florida State comes into this game against Oregon as a +8 underdog.

Alabama, meanwhile, opened as a -9.5 favorite against Ohio State, a school that prevented TCU from getting into the inaugural College Football Playoff.

The Horned Frogs, ranked No. 3 in the previous rankings but dropped to No. 6, behind Florida State, Ohio State and Big 12 rival Baylor. 

Alabama and Oregon remained No. 1 and No. 2, respectively. Florida State moved up one spot to No. 3.

The College Football Playoff replaced the Bowl Championship Series this season. The BCS matched the top two teams in the country in a national championship game.
